Kiwi Banana Cookies
Ingredients
1/2 cup (1 stick) butter or margarine
1/2 cup brown sugar
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1 egg
1 very ripe banana, mashed
1/2 cup kiwi, mashed
2 cups unsifted fl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
Pinch of salt
Chopped pecans or walnuts (optional)
Instructions
Heat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a cookie sheet.
Cream butter and sugar.
Beat in egg, banana and mashed kiwi.
Stir in flour, baking soda and baking powder.
Fold in nuts.
Drop onto cookie sheet.
Bake for 10 to 12 minutes.
